Job Description

WHAT DOES AN ASSOCIATE CREATIVE DIRECTOR, ART DO?

We are seeking a talented and visionary Associate Creative Director, Art to join our creative team.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in art direction, exceptional leadership skills, and a passion for visual storytelling. As an Associate Creative Director, Art, you will work closely with the Creative Director and other team members to develop and execute visually compelling concepts that align with our brand vision.

  • Think AND execute. Exceptional conceptual abilities and art direction talent within a multimedia landscape are a must. Make smart look pretty.
  • Be curious. Must have an unquenchable thirst for knowledge —of the problem, the possible solutions and our target — in order to sculpt the big ideas that matter.
  • Inspire. Not only must you know the trends and innovations in visual design; you need to set the stage for the next wave.
  • Push the envelope. Leverage industry knowledge and creative abilities to push past the safe option into compelling, uncharted territories.
  • Be a leader and team player. Ability to guide creative and collaborate as part of a larger team in an ever-changing environment. Bring laughs. Leave ego.
  • Present the vision. Eloquently explain every aspect of a creative solution and how it solves the client challenge. This means leading rock-solid pitch efforts and presentation prowess.
  • Rock a can-do attitude. You can anticipate and adjust for problems and roadblocks throughout any stage of the creative process. No time? No problem!
  • Be a core contributor. You’re part of the inner circle and responsible for the health of the Creative department. That means finding ways to grow new business, leveraging industry insights and further developing our clients’ brands as well as our own. Easy as pie, right?

Qualifications

WHAT ARE WE LOOKING FOR?

  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ent education plus professional experience required
  • 8+ years of digital, print, traditional and trade marketing experience
  • Strong knowledge of pharmaceutical marketing and all that it entails: disease state and product science, therapeutic industry standards, legal restrictions and competitive markets
  • Must be highly conceptual
  • AOR experience is required
  • Knowledge and background in working with therapeutic clients
  • Book of strategic and beautiful work
  • Management and supervisory skill set
  • Sense of humor
  • Understanding of both the creative and strategic aspects of advertising and leadership
  • Strong proficiency with Adobe Suite and Figma
